D-Rex : Diffusion Rendering for Relightable Expressive Avatars
D-Rex applies a LoRA-fine-tuned video diffusion model as an image-space post-process to add consistent relighting to any expressive full-body avatar pipeline while preserving motion and facial detail.

Comparative study of second harmonic generation at 1030 nm in BiBO and LBO crystals using a 100 W-class picosecond laser
Both BiBO and LBO crystals deliver 32 W of 515 nm output from 57 W at 1030 nm with 56% conversion efficiency in a high-average-power picosecond setup, with direct performance comparisons.
